After months of speculation (mainly by me) we finally have an answer on how those of use that will not be fortunate to take a trip across the pond for the final Black Sabbath show on July 5th will be able to watch history in the making. The band announced last Friday you will be able to purchase tickets to the live stream and will need to be ordered in advance from the website www.backtothebeginning.com. This all star lineup includes not only the final ever performance on stage from Ozzy and the rest of the original Sabbath lineup, but will also feature a whose who in the world of rock and metal paying tribute to the pioneers including: Billy Corgan (The Smashing Pumpkins), David Draiman (Disturbed), Duff McKagan & Slash (Guns N’ Roses), Frank Bello (Anthrax), Fred Durst (Limp Bizkit), Jake E. Lee, KK Downing, Lzzy Hale (Halestorm), Mike Bordin (Faith No More), Rudy Sarzo, Sammy Hagar, Scott Ian (Anthrax), Sleep Token II (Sleep Token), Papa V Perpetua (Ghost), Tom Morello (Rage Against The Machine) and Zakk Wylde. We were all delighted earlier in the year when new broke that for the first time in over 50 years, the original members of the Alice Cooper band were reuniting and now have a new music video. The band has announced their brand new studio album, ‘The Revenge of Alice Cooper’ will be hitting stores and streaming platforms on July 25th and we have the second single and music video off the album, ‘Wild Ones’. Inspired by Marlon Brando’s classic 1953 film, ‘The Wild Ones’, the song “captures the same defiant spirit that once shocked middle America and defined a generation.” Check out the video below and get the full story here!

Good news for Pink Floyd fans out there, as Roger Waters has announce the release of ‘This is Not a Drill – Live from Prague’ is on the way. This live album and new concert movie was recorded at the 02 Arena in the Czech Republic in May of 2023. The set that night included 20 classic Pink Floyd songs and mega hits such as “Comfortably Numb,” “Money,” “Another Brick In The Wall Pt. 2,” “Us & Them,” and “Shine On You Crazy Diamond”, along side a selections of Waters’ solo work. It’s been talked about and speculated for quite some time now, but Styx have announced the release date for their new album, ‘Circling From Above’ and new single ‘Build and Destroy’. The 18th studio album from the band is available for purchase with immediate shipping now, and will be hitting online platforms for download on July 18th. According to a new biography titled Love, Freddie: Freddie Mercury’s Secret Life and Love by Lesley-Ann Jones, the late Queen front man had fathered a daughter with a friend’s wife in 1976. The biography is based mostly on Mercury’s secret diaries, which he reportedly gave to his daughter prior to his passing. The book details the relationship between Freddie and his now 48 year old daughter known only in the book as, “B”. According to the accounts and information gathered by the books author, it was decided by B’s parents and step father, that her mother and step father would raise the child. Mercury would visit often, even having his own room and would speak with his daughter daily.
